What are the key skills and qualifications needed to thrive in 3D Post Processing Radiology, and why are they important?

To excel in 3D Post Processing Radiology, you need comprehensive knowledge of human anatomy, radiologic imaging, and advanced image processing techniques, often supported by a degree in radiologic technology or a related field. Familiarity with specialized 3D imaging software (such as Vitrea, AW Server, or Syngo.via) and certifications in CT or MRI are highly valuable. Strong attention to detail, analytical thinking, and effective communication are key soft skills for collaborating with radiologists and clinical teams. These competencies are crucial for producing accurate, high-quality 3D reconstructions that aid in diagnostics, surgical planning, and patient care.

What are the typical daily responsibilities of someone working in 3D Post Processing Radiology?

In a 3D Post Processing Radiology role, your daily tasks include receiving medical imaging data from CT, MRI, or other modalities and creating detailed 3D reconstructions to support diagnostic and surgical teams. You will collaborate closely with radiologists, technologists, and referring physicians to ensure that visualizations accurately meet clinical requirements and deadlines. Additionally, maintaining data quality, adhering to imaging protocols, and updating patient records in imaging systems are important parts of the job. This role requires both technical expertise and strong teamwork to deliver timely, reliable results that directly impact patient care.

What is a 3D Post Processing Radiology?

A 3D Post Processing Radiology job involves processing medical imaging data, such as CT and MRI scans, to create three-dimensional reconstructions. These 3D images help radiologists and physicians analyze complex anatomical structures for diagnosis, surgical planning, and treatment. Specialists in this role use advanced software to enhance and manipulate images while ensuring accuracy and clarity. They work closely with radiologists, technologists, and clinicians to provide detailed visualizations that support patient care.
